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Maidstone West to Sunningdale start from £36.00 one way, or £36.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Maidstone West to Sunningdale are available for £36.40 one way, or £67.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Maidstone West Station ensures a comfortable experience for all passengers with a range of essential facilities. The ticket office is open Monday to Saturday, providing assistance and ticket purchases during peak hours. For those who prefer self-service options, ticket machines are available, equipped with accessibility features, making it easier for everyone to collect tickets for journeys bought online.

Passengers requiring assistance can access help points staffed throughout the day from 04:30 to 23:10. The station has comprehensive passenger information systems through both screens and announcements. While there is no waiting room, sufficient seating areas are available. Toilets, including accessible options, are located on platform 2 and are open during staffing hours.

Car parking is managed by APCOA Parking, with 54 spaces available and parking charges varying to accommodate a range of needs from daily to annual options. Cyclists can also avail the bicycle storage facilities with space for up to 44 bikes on platform 2. Refreshment facilities include a coffee shop and vending machine, while an ATM ensures you’re never caught short for cash.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Sunningdale station is equipped with modern amenities to enhance your travel experience. Whether you're setting off on an early morning journey or returning home in the evening, the ticket office is open from 6:00 am during weekdays and slightly later on weekends. For those who prefer the ease of pre-booking tickets online, collection is a breeze with the station's handy ticket machines.

Accessibility does not take a back seat at Sunningdale. The station is categorised as Step-Free for key parts, with level access to both platforms through side entrances and support through ticket machines compatible with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Rest assured, if you're traveling with limited mobility, the rail staff on board are available to assist, aligning with Sunningdale's customer-focused ethos. Despite these conveniences, it’s important to note that accessible toilets and staff-assisted mobility are not currently provided, so planning ahead where possible is advised.
